1. Intelligent Transport Systems Research Center, Engineering Research Center, Ministry of Education for Transportation Safety, Wuhan University of Technology, No. 1040 Heping Avenue, Wuhan 430063, China.
2. Institute of Automation, Wuhan University of Technology, No. 205 Luoshi Road, Wuhan 430070, China.